All about the name DHAANI

Meaning, origin, history.

Dhaani is a unique and beautiful name of Indian origin. It is derived from the Sanskrit word "dhanya," which means "prosperous" or "rich." In Hindu culture, this name is often given to girls as it is considered auspicious and brings good fortune.

The name Dhaani has a rich history in India. It was traditionally used for girls born into prosperous families, as the name symbolizes abundance and prosperity. Additionally, it is believed that the name Dhaani has the power to ward off evil and bring good luck to its bearer.

Today, Dhaani is still popular among Indian families and is often chosen for its unique sound and positive meaning. It continues to be associated with prosperity, good fortune, and happiness, making it a beloved name in India and beyond. Overall, Dhaani is a beautiful and meaningful name that carries the spirit of richness and abundance.

Popularity of the name DHAANI since 1880.

Number of births per year since 1880.

The name Dhaani experienced a notable surge in popularity in the United States during 2017, with six newborns bearing this unique moniker. While it may not have reached the top of the charts among the tens of thousands of other names chosen for babies born that year, its appearance is certainly noteworthy given its rarity.
